ZITI CASSEROLE | |
1/2 lb. lean ground chuck 1/2 lb. ground turkey Vegetable cooking spray 1 c. chopped onion 1 c. sliced mushrooms 3/4 c. chopped green pepper 2 cloves garlic, minced 1 c. water 1/4 c. chopped parsley 1 1/2 tsp. Italian seasoning 1/2 tsp. salt 1/2 tsp. pepper 2 (14 1/2 oz.) cans whole tomatoes, undrained & chopped 1 (6 oz.) can tomato paste 3 c. cooked ziti 1 c. fresh grated Parmesan cheese Cook ground chuck and turkey in a Dutch oven over medium heat until browned, stirring to crumble. Drain and pat dry with paper towels; set aside. Coat pan with cooking spray; add onion, mushroom, bell pepper and garlic; saute 4 minutes until tender. Return turkey mixture to pan, add water and next 6 ingredients. Bring to boil; reduce heat and simmer, uncovered, 25 minutes, stirring occasionally. Remove from heat and cool slightly. Add pasta; stir well. Spoon into 13"x9"x2" baking dish, cover with heavy aluminum foil; cut 3 slashes in foil. Bake at 375 degrees for 50 minutes or until thoroughly heated. Uncover; top with cheese. Cover and let stand 5 minutes. Makes 8 servings. |
